Stability of a cometary ionosphere/ionopause including pressure effects

Description

The stability analysis by Ershkovich, McKenzie, and Axford of a cometary ionosphere/ionopause determined by ion-neutral friction is extended to include the effects of finite plasma pressure. It is shown that, from a formal viewpoint, the inclusion of pressure effects leaves intact the sufficient condition for instability. Application of the results to Comet Halley demonstrates that plasma pressure reduces the instability growth rate of the cavity and therefore that the boundary should not be expected to exhibit any significant mixing arising from overturning. The generalization to include plasma pressure is applicable to a wider range of physical parameters than is available at Halley and is of interest to other comets, particularly during periods of high solar activity. 12 refs
